@Calypso Starling
No, Seer, Parselmouth, Metamorphmagus, Part-Goblin, Part-Veela, Part-Giant, Lycanthrope and dhampir are special races/talents. Seer is a talent coming from a recessive gene. It gives you multiple different abilities through the years. One of course is prophecies, but there is also 10% Auto-hit/-dodge, inability to crit-fail and others.
It's far more than an ability.
(Opeila is a seer, I looked through it a lot)
